Journey to the Uncharted Island
In the small town of Nantucket, known for its vibrant seafaring history, there lived a young and ambitious lad, named Max. Growing up hearing stories of legendary explorers and their thrilling adventures, Max aspired to embark on his journey one day. His dream was to unravel the mysteries of a legendary island believed to exist beyond the pacific, but whose existence was never proven. The name was 'Oblivion's Isle', and it fascinated everyone with its mystic lore. It was rumored to be an island steeped in magic which could only be found by a heart which was in sync with nature.
Max was an industrious lad with an analytical mind and encyclopedic knowledge about sailing and navigation techniques, all self-taught. He had a bond with the sea. It was as if the waves spoke to him and the winds whispered secrets in his ears.
On his 19th birthday, he decided to turn his dream into reality. With blessings from his family and armed with his father's old compass, Max set sail on his handcrafted boat named ‘Venture'. His journey started beautifully with cheers from the people of Nantucket, dreamy sunsets, and a perfect breeze.
The sea can be a dangerous place, and soon Max had to face the wrath of it. A violent storm overtook 'Venture', and the sky was filled with intimidating grey clouds. Torrential rain and gusting winds made it near impossible to navigate. But Max, driven by his determination, used his skills to endure the storm. His understanding of the sea and the meticulous observation of the waves aided him to survive the storm.
As the storm subsided, he found himself in the midst of a dense fog. Max felt a mystical pull, something strange, like a call from the island itself. Trusting his instincts, he sailed into the fog. After hours of navigation in the thick fog, a silhouette started to appear in the distance. As he approached further, the fog gradually lifted, unfolding an island filled with lush greenery and exotic flora, the island of Oblivion.
On stepping onto the island, he was welcomed by a vibrant array of colors and unmissable tranquility. There were plants and flowers that he had never seen before. The air was filled with a strange yet sweet aroma that induced a sense of peace and harmony.
As days passed, Max discovered unusual things about the island. He noticed that his compass went wild at certain places, and at times, it even stopped working. He felt certain energies around him. He realized the beliefs about the island were actually true - it was indeed magical.
Max discovered an old tree in the heart of the island. It was like no other tree; its bark was of silver, and the leaves shimmered under the sunlight, radiating an ethereal glow. Under the silver tree, Max found an ancient stone tablet inscribed with symbols. With his extraordinary decoding skills, he deciphered it as a language lost in time, revealing the island as a sanctuary created by an ancient civilization, worshipped for its ability to maintain the elemental balance of the world.
Max lived on the island for a few months, trying to understand its magic and learning to guard it. The island bestowed wisdom upon him, and he felt a deep bond with it, just like he had with the sea.
After an unforgettable journey, Max decided to sail back to Nantucket. Unlike other explorers, he did not loot the magical island or disclose its existence. He respected its sanctity and vowed to protect the secret of Oblivion's Isle. He returned as a hero, not for an extravagant treasure but for a treasure of wisdom and understanding.
His journey was not just a navigation of the sea but also a journey of his soul, through countless adversities, to the discovery of the uncharted - in the outside world and within himself.
